Compliance context
Clean and Affordable Energy Act / BEPS
DC's Building Energy Performance Standards (BEPS) require buildings below the performance standard to improve on 5-year compliance cycles, with penalties for buildings that fail to meet their pathway.

Frequently asked questions
What is Brookland Middle School's energy grade?
Brookland Middle School scores 62 out of 100 on ENERGY STAR — band C (Below median (55–69)) — in its 2024 Washington, DC disclosure. Scores are national percentiles against similar buildings; 75+ qualifies for ENERGY STAR certification.
How much energy does Brookland Middle School use?
Its 2024 site energy-use intensity was 39.2 kBtu/ft² (101.3 kBtu/ft² source) across 122,489 sq ft, including 1,236,303 kWh of electricity and 2,635 therms of natural gas.
What are Brookland Middle School's carbon emissions?
Brookland Middle School reported 376 tCO₂e of greenhouse-gas emissions (3.1 kgCO₂e/ft²) for 2024. DC's Building Energy Performance Standards (BEPS) require buildings below the performance standard to improve on 5-year compliance cycles, with penalties for buildings that fail to meet their pathway.
